CHERRY BLOSSOMS

 

 

Spring is here with colours galore, and

cherry blossoms' enamouring centaur

oh! what a pretty sight this is,

witnessing carpet of pink and white

 

The bloom is in its growing prime

satiating the hungriest appetite

delicate as a newborn's skin

swaying with euphony of wind

 

Their petals that to pollen are curled

seems to its stave the emblem furled

bunched around the woody stalk 

as the seagull to the flock  

                 

Alas! efflorescence will soon subdue

cherry blossoms bidding adieu

like the shadows of setting sun

enthroning the darker ones.

 

~Rakhi~
